6.11 Network Service

Network Service contains the following sub-menus:

• DDNS

• PPPoE (Not supported)
6.11.1 DDNS
The DDNS sub-menu allows you to configure DDNS settings. Before
configuring DDNS settings, you must register the camera for a free FLIR
DDNS account (see "5. Configuring Remote Connection" on page 12).
To configure DDNS settings:
1. Click Network Service>DDNS.
2. Check Enable DDNS.
3. Configure the following:
• Provider: Select FLIRDDNS.
• Domain Name: Enter the Domain Name you received from the
confirmation email you received after you created your DDNS account.
NOTE: Connect to your camera using a web browser by entering http://,
the Domain Name, colon, and then the HTTP port. For example, if the
Domain Name is
http://tomsmith.myddns-flir.com:80
• User Name: Enter the User Name you received in the confirmation email.
